超级短信验证码安全吗?

随着移动互联网的普及,越来越多的用户开始使用超级短信验证码进行身份验证。然而,对于超级短信验证码的安全性,许多人仍然存在疑虑。本文将从超级短信验证码的原理、优势、风险以及防范措施等方面进行详细分析,帮助大家更好地了解超级短信验证码的安全性。

一、超级短信验证码的原理

超级短信验证码是一种基于短信验证码的身份验证方式,其原理如下:

  1. 用户在注册或登录时,系统会向用户绑定的手机号码发送一条包含验证码的短信。

  2. 用户收到短信后,将验证码输入到验证码输入框中。

  3. 系统对比输入的验证码与发送的验证码是否一致,一致则验证成功,否则验证失败。

二、超级短信验证码的优势

  1. 安全性高:超级短信验证码采用动态验证码,每次验证码都不同,有效防止了恶意攻击者通过破解静态验证码进行非法操作。

  2. 简便快捷:用户只需在手机上接收短信,即可完成验证过程,无需额外操作。

  3. 覆盖率高:超级短信验证码适用于各类手机设备,不受手机品牌、操作系统等因素限制。

  4. 成本低:相比其他验证方式,超级短信验证码的成本较低,适合各类企业、机构使用。

三、超级短信验证码的风险

  1. 短信拦截:恶意攻击者可能会通过拦截短信的方式获取验证码,从而冒充用户进行非法操作。

  2. 黑产交易:验证码黑产交易活跃,恶意攻击者可能会购买验证码进行恶意注册、登录等行为。

  3. 手机丢失:如果用户手机丢失,恶意攻击者可能会利用验证码进行非法操作。

四、防范措施

  1. 加强短信安全:运营商应加强短信通道的安全防护,防止短信被拦截。

  2. 提高验证码复杂度:采用更加复杂的验证码,如图形验证码、动态键盘等,提高破解难度。

  3. 引入二次验证:在验证码验证成功后,增加二次验证环节,如语音验证、图形验证等,确保用户身份的真实性。

  4. 增强用户意识:提高用户对验证码安全性的认识,避免泄露验证码。

  5. 及时更换密码:如果发现验证码被恶意使用,应及时更换密码,确保账户安全。

  6. 优化短信验证码发送机制:对于敏感操作,如修改密码、支付等,可采用语音验证码或图形验证码等方式,提高安全性。

总之,超级短信验证码在身份验证方面具有较高的安全性,但仍存在一定的风险。用户和运营商应共同努力,加强验证码安全防护,确保用户账户安全。同时,用户也要提高自身安全意识,防范恶意攻击。

猜你喜欢:企业智能办公场景解决方案